Transaction 7592701263f05a3acf7864598348b367fe84e20f2c95fab4435311b96c24c7e1

1 Input
2 Outputs
  • 7592701263f05a3acf7864598348b367fe84e20f2c95fab4435311b96c24c7e1:0
  • value  5980000
    address  1FQ56d6tJLmXCfSAjAsGjgM6JWyHaPuzNB
  • 7592701263f05a3acf7864598348b367fe84e20f2c95fab4435311b96c24c7e1:1
  • value  4095946704
    address  3LVAXkmaYLNuV9uWYnEWh4H9QdkKcNq2MF